Abuja to Sokoto By Road: A Traveller's Guide

by Jaiye/July 13 04:25 PM Last updated on Sokoto City, located in the extreme North West of Nigeria, where Sokoto River and the Rima River meet. As of 2006, it had a population of 427,760 inhabitants. Over eighty percent (80%) of the inhabitants of Sokoto practice one form of agriculture or the other. They produce such crops as millet, guinea corn, maize, rice, potatoes, cassava, groundnuts and beans for subsistence farming. Equally endowed with natural and mineral resources. Agro-allied industries using cotton, groundnut, sorghum, gum, maize, rice, wheat sugar cane, cassava, gum Arabic and tobacco as raw materials can be established in the area. Large-scale farming can also be practised in the state using irrigation water from Goronyo Dam, Lugu, Kalmalo, Wammakko and Kwakwazo lakes among others. Local crafts such as blacksmithing, weaving, dyeing, carving, and leatherwork also play an important role in the economic life of the people of Sokoto. As a result, different areas such as ?Makera, Marina, Takalmawa and Majema became important. Sokoto is also one of the fish producing areas of the country, thus a large number of people along the river basin engage in fishing. Lagos to Ibadan By Road: A Traveller's Guide

by Jaiye/July 05 11:58 AM Last updated on Ibadan, the capital of Oyo State, is the largest city in Africa by land mass.?It is also reportedly the 3rd cheapest city to live in Nigeria. The city of Ibadan is rich in natural beauty, history and culture. There are numerous interesting places to visit such as IITA Forest, UI Zoo, Agodi Park, National Museum of Unity and Cocoa House. For the most people, road travel from?Lagos to Ibadan is the default way of between the two cities. ?It is cheaper than air travel and also affords passengers a chance to take in the scenic route. Even though road travel between the two cities is popular, finding a ride for your trip, may prove to be challenging if you don't know what to do. We've prepared a quick and easy guide to help you on your journey from Lagos to Ibadan. Getting Ibadan Bound Buses from Lagos There are various bus parks where you can easily find transportation from Lagos to Ibadan. Oshodi Motor Park At the Oshodi Park, ?you will find a selection of vehicles bound for Ibadan. ?The average bus fare costs about N1300. Ojota Motor Park If you are staying in central Lagos Mainland, ?Ojota Motor Park is likely to be most suitable for you. ? Inside the Park, you would find minivans and buses ready to transport you to Ibadan. The transport fare generally ranges from N1,200 -N1,500 naira depending on the type of vehicle. Ikorodu Motor Park At Ikorodu, you can find the several types of vehicles, such as taxis, minivans, and buses. The bus fare is within the range of 1,000-1,200 Naira and the taxi fare goes for 1,400- 1,600 Naira.   Travel time from Lagos to Ibadan The trip from Lagos to Ibadan takes approximately 2hours, 30 minutes, taking into consideration road and weather conditions. Abuja to Kaduna by Road: A Quick Traveller's Guide

by Samuel Oluwatobi Olatunji/July 04 01:20 PM Last updated on Some people think Kaduna is a dead city, and traveling from a place like Abuja to Kaduna is a waste of time. But is not the case. Although it may not be as lively as cities like Lagos and Abuja, Kaduna remains a great place to visit, especially if you are looking for a great vacation. If you are a lover of history and cultural artworks, Kaduna is a great place for you. The city is home to artifacts that are as old as 2,500 years. You can experience ancient royalty at the Kajuru Castle, feel the beauty of nature and wildlife at Fifth Chukker Resort and Kamuku National Park and observe the heartbeat of water-flow at Matsirga Waterfall.     Travel Time from Abuja to Kaduna The major route to take if you are traveling from Abuja to Kaduna is the Abuja/Kaduna road. To travel the distance between the two cities, which is about 200km, it should take you a little under 2 hours. This is assuming you drive at the speed of 120km/h. Best Time to Travel Kaduna, like most cities in Northern Nigeria, is warm most times of the year. So you shouldn't have any major weather concerns.The Abuja to Kaduna route is not overly congested, this means traffic is also not something you should worry about.The best time to travel is during the day, especially if you haven?t been to Kaduna before. Travelling at night is risky and not recommended. Weekends are also good for travelling as the road may be crowded during the weekdays with people going to work.   Finding a Kaduna Bound Bus from Abuja If you are not travelling by a private car, there are several coaches and buses you may board from Abuja to Kaduna. Some reliable bus services are ABC Transport, Chisco Transport, Young Shall Grow Motors and God is Good Motors. God is Good Motors bus fare from Abuja to Kaduna is about N1000. The company offers a comfortable 14-seater Nissan Urvan bus for this journey. Bus from Abuja to Kaduna can be located at the?God is Good Motors Mararaba Terminal - along Abuja/Keffi Road, by Abacha Road junction, via Nyanya-Mararaba, Opp. Chrisgold Plaza or Oando filling station Zuba Terminal - Market space 206, Zuba Market Kubwa Terminal - Block 43, Gado Nasko way, Opp. 212 Court and Utako Terminal - Plot 113, Utako District. You may also choose to board a bus at the different motor parks in Abuja. Buses to Kaduna are available at Jabi Motor Park, Utako Park and Karu Park. Buses to Abuja from these parks usually cost about N800. Now You are in Kaduna Welcome to Kaduna!?We know you will have a lot of fun. Abuja to Port Harcourt By Road: A Traveller's Guide

by Princess/July 03 09:53 AM Last updated on Port Harcourt is the capital city of ?Rivers State. It hosts an estimated population of 1,865,000 residents, making it the largest city Rivers State. Port Harcourt is a highly touristic city. Whether it be business or leisure needs, Port Harcourt?boasts a wide variety of attractions and historical landmarks for everyone. The port town of Port Harcourt was founded in 1912 and was named after Lewis Harcourt, the then colonial secretary. Today, Port Harcourt is one of the nation?s largest port cities, which handles a large portion of the country's export. The city has attracted a lot of international attention.? So why not pay Port Harcourt a visit to learn what all the fuss is about? On your journey from Abuja to Port Harcourt, you will be traveling a distance of approximately 635km. The road is mostly well maintained?and smooth. Most travelers bound for Port Harcourt make their trips on weekends and festive periods making the roads busier at those times.   Choosing A Bus for Your Trip from Abuja to Port Harcourt Different transport companies offer different qualities of service and comfort, it is important to make detailed inquiries before booking your bus ticket. There are several things to consider?before choosing a bus bound for Port Harcourt. The first thing will have to consider is your budget. It is important that you pick a transport company that offers ticket prices that you are comfortable with and can afford. The next factor to put into consideration would also be the proximity of the bus park to your home.?It is advisable to choose the?transport company which is closest to your home to reduce the chances of missing your bus. The bus route?also matters. The three major routes to Port Harcourt from Abuja are via; A2 - distance?654km A234 & A2 - distance727km A3 - distance 698km You would need to inquire about the route plied by each company and decide which route best favors you. Also endeavor to find out if meals are available on board, how many stops will be made along the way or if a movie or any other form of entertainment available on the bus. Finding Port Harcourt Bound Buses from Abuja There are various road transport companies available that travel from Abuja to Port Harcourt on a regular basis. Some of them include: ABC Transport Gwagwalada Terminal Average Price: N6,200 Time: 6:45am Jibeco Nigeria Limited, Gwagwalada, Abuja FCT Email:?gwagwalada@abctransport.com   God is Good Motors Kubwa Terminal Average Price: 6,650 Time: 7:00am, 7:45am No. 36, Ekukinam Street, Utako District (off Berger Junction) Tel: 096702078, 095242020, 092634148, 08142552437 Email:?abuja@abctransport.com   Utako Terminal Average Price: 8,500 Time: 6:00am, 6:45am, 7:30am Plot 114, Utako District, FCT Abuja Tel: 0815084946 Email: utako@gigm.com   Zuba Terminal Average Price: 5,700 Time: 8:30am Market Space 206, Zuba Market, Abuja Tel: 0815084952 Email: zuba@gigm.com   GUO Transport Maraba Terminal Average Price: 7,200 Time: 7:00am Suite 9, Bomma Plaza, Along Abuja-Keffi Exp. Mararaba, Nasarawa State Tel:?09096450710   Ifesinachi?Motors Jabi Terminal Average Price: 4,550 Time: 6:00am Online booking available via 3rd party platforms Please Note: The above prices are subject to change. Also, note that prices tend to be inflated during festive periods.   Travel Time from Abuja to?Port Harcourt ? The estimated time of travel from Abuja to Port Harcourt is dependent on what route your road transporter plies. Please see the estimated time of travel for the various routes below: via A2: estimated travel time 10.18hrs via A234 & A2: estimated travel time10.6hrs via A3: estimated travel time?10.6hrs The time of year may influence travel time. The journey may take longer during festive periods as a result of the increase of police check-points and eastbound travelers which occur at that time. Also, during the rainy season, the speed journey may reduce due to the erosion of the roads.   How/What To Pack You will be on the road from Abuja to Port Harcourt for 10 to 11 hours, so packing your luggage should not be taken flippantly. Lagos to Benin By Road: A Traveller's Guide

by Jaiye/June 28 10:08 PM Last updated on Benin City, the capital of Edo State, is one of the oldest cities in Nigeria, its origin goes back to pre-colonial times. Located approximately 320 kilometres east of Lagos, Benin City is the centre of Nigeria's rubber industry. ? Due to their closeness, both cities; Lagos and Benin are economic partners, thus, it is common to have business and leisure travellers go from Lagos to Benin or vice versa. Alluring attractions of Benin City include; The Oba's PalaceThe Benin Moat, Igun Street (famous for bronze casting and other metal works), Ughoton Village, Gele Gele Sea Port, Egedege N?Okaro(the first storey building in the Benin Kingdom), the National Museum and Oba Akenzua Cultural Center among a few others.   Travel Time from Lagos to Benin City The road travellers from Lagos to Benin City take the recently renovated Lagos-Ore-Benin route.?This route is approximately 320 km long and would take between 2 to 4 hours, depending on weather conditions. Travel time from Lagos to Benin may also be affected by the time of year. Many people travel from Lagos to Benin during the festive periods, making the roads busier at that time. Choosing a Bus?from Lagos to Benin There are several factors to consider when choosing the bus you will take from Lagos to Benin Budget: Buses plying this route have a wide variety in the price of their tickets. This means you can choose from the various options and bus a bus ticket that suits your budget. Convenience:?Vehicle types and seating arrangements offered by transport companies?also vary. It is advisable to do a little research to find out what each transport company has to offer. Generally, however, the more expensive the bus fare, the more comfortable the bus will be. The proximity of the bus park:?It is advisable to choose a transport company with a terminal that is close to your home. This would help to reduce the chances of you arrive at the bus terminal late. Also, it is important to inquire about the location of the bus terminal at Benin. Upon arrival at Benin, it would be convenient if your bus terminates at the city centre.This would ensure that you are able to get transportation from the bus park to your final destination easily.   How/ What to Pack The vehicle of choice for most transport companies for this route is the 14-seater bus. These compact buses usually don't have a lot of luggage space. If you intend to travel will a lot of luggage or fragile items, you may want to consider sending them by courier before or after you. Alternatively, you can bus an extra seat on the bus. Finding Benin Bound Buses?from Lagos? by Jaiye/June 20 08:43 AM Last updated on Young Shall Grow Motors Limited commenced operations in 1972 as a minibus transport operator, plying Enugu to Onitsha routes. In 1973, Young Shall Grow Motors Limited moved its site of operations from Onitsha to Lagos. The company grew rapidly and within a period of 7 years, it expanded from a fleet of 2 Mercedes buses to a fleet of over 40 buses. Today, Young shall grow motors limited is one of the largest luxury road transport companies in Nigeria. With over 500 serviceable vehicles in its fleet, Young Shall Grow Motors limited transverses all sections of Nigeria and other West African countries. The transport company places topmost importance on the safety and welfare of its passengers. The head office of  Young Shall Grow Transport Limited is located at Old Ojo Road, Maza-Maza,Lagos, Nigeria. The company journeys through numerous routes with bus parks and terminals located in the three regions of the country.  Its routes include Lagos, Ibadan, Abuja, Kano, Sokoto, Maiduguri, Jos, Yola, Onitsha, Nnewi, Enugu, Owerri, Aba, Umuaiha, Port-Harcourt, Uyo and Calabar. Lagos to Kaduna By Road: A Traveller's Guide

by Princess/June 15 06:43 AM Last updated on Kaduna City, capital of Kaduna State in north-western Nigeria, located on the Kaduna River. Kaduna's name is derived from the Hausa word "kada"  which means crocodile. The name was given because of the crocodile-infested river of Kaduna.  It is not uncommon to see crocodiles basking by the rocky riverside. This is why it is popularly dubbed the ?Crocodile City.? One of the biggest and industrialized cities in Nigeria.It is a trade center and also a major transportation hub for the surrounding agricultural areas with its rail and road junction. A major tourist attraction in Kaduna is the annual Kaduna Festival of Arts and Culture which takes place in November/December. There are various sights to visit in Kaduna such as the Ancient Nok Settlement,  Kagoro Hill, and the Kamuku National Park. Lagos to Akure By Road: A Traveller's Guide

by Jaiye/June 14 09:25 AM Last updated on Akure, also referred to as the Sunshine City, is the capital and largest city in Ondo state. Many love Akure for its rich culture and delicious meals. Also, because Akure is a short distance from Lagos, many people travel from Lagos to Akure by road on a daily basis. Akure is full of interesting places to visit like the Deji's Palace, D-rock Amusement Park And Recreation Center, Green Square and the House of Assembly Arcade. Getting Akure Bound Buses from Lagos Due to the short distance between Lagos and Akure, most corporate road transport companies do not offer services between the two cities. Only a few?companies like Cross Country Transport Limited ply?the Lagos to Akure route. However, small-scale transporters can be found at the following bus parks in Lagos. Ijora Park Located around Orile-Iganmu under the bridge. Ojota Motor Park The park is just beside the Total filling station, Ojota. Inside the park, you would find the usual selection of vehicles and board anyone of your choice, either the Taxi/Sienna Minivan or a Bus. Oshodi Motor Park Located in Oshodi, one of the most popular areas in Lagos. Alight at the park and walk towards the bus section for Akure, pay your fare and have your bags loaded. The price and vehicles are the same as at the Ojota Motor Park. Choosing A Bus The types of vehicles used by small-scale transporters to take passengers from Lagos to Akure are generally the same in all of the above-listed motor parks. Most often, drivers make us of compact 14-seater buses or Toyota Sienna minivans. Since the vehicles are the same in the different locations, the major factor to consider in choosing a bus is the closeness of the bus park to your place of residence. ? Cost of Lagos to Akure buses The price range of a bus ride from Lagos to Akure is between N5400 - N7500 if you are patronising using Cross Country Transport Limited. If you choose to travel with the small-scale transporters at the bus park listed, your bus fare should be between N3500-N6000. The bus fare may see some increase in festive periods due to the increase in demand. Travel time from Lagos to Akure The total driving distance from Lagos to Akure is?estimated to be 301 km. Therefore a trip from Lagos to Akure by road will take a total of 3 hr 39 min. This is of course, dependent on the traffic situation along the route. What to Eat Travellers from Lagos to Akure are advised to eat lightly before and during the trip. It is considered to be a short road trip, and so stops on the road are limited to just 1 or in rare cases 2 stops. It is therefore advisable not to consume anything that will affect your bowels.
